  3. 7I've the same problem when I use Tmpgenc 2.59 and burning with Nero.
    Here there are the several tests I made with a VCD file like yours :
    * Tmpgenc 2.57 and Nero : OK
    * Tmpgenc 2.57 and VCDEasy : OK
    * Tmpgenc 2.59 and Nero : KO
    * Tmpgenc 2.59 and VCDEasy : OK

    I don't know why the release 2.59 has this effect with Nero.
    Moreover, I've some troubles with Tmpgenc 2.59 vs 2.57 when I use the Stream Type : System (Video + Audio) for making XVCD (i-e with VBR bitrate) with low bitrate (< 1150) : the size of the file is always >= of a filesize of a standard VCD. I've to use Stream Type ES(Video+Audio) and multiplex to 2 streams after. And burning with VCDEasy .....

    I'm a little disappointed with this release so I continue to use the 2.57.
